PLO criticizes Cruz over hearing, cites 'Israel apologists'
WASHINGTON (AP) — The Palestine Liberation Organization on Thursday criticized Republican presidential candidate Ted Cruz over a Senate hearing he oversaw on Palestinian and Iranian terrorism that it called "biased and inflammatory."
How the Federal Government Fails the American Victims of Iranian and Palestinian Terrorism, in which several public witnesses described acts of violence and complained about the Obama administration, arguing that its Justice Department has failed to prosecute terrorists who have killed and injured Americans.
Cruz, the freshman senator from Texas, opened the hearing with a vivid description of a Palestinian suicide bomber attack on a Jerusalem street several years ago that killed and injured men, women and children.
